Recall: An Ash Park Novel (Volume 6) by Meghan O’Flynn – Review by Jenni Bishop

Recall: An Ash Park Novel (Volume 6)Recall: An Ash Park Novel by Meghan O’Flynn
My rating: 4 of 5 stars

Recall: An Ash Park Novel (Volume 6) by Meghan O’Flynn is a suspense thriller and another story where Detective Edward Petrosky is out to catch the killer, but we get to see the softer side to him as well. I have enjoyed this character and is no nonsense ways and his thoughts make me laugh at times. Meghan has once again cleverly constructed a story that is full of tension and suspense, intrigue and thrills and I was glued to the pages from beginning to end. Meghan also addressed the issue of mental illness and those dealing with the fallout of once being at war.

Petrosky has lost so much and is finally pulling himself together for the women in his life. His way of thinking is clever, and he works hard to catch the killers but he also loses a little bit more of himself in the process. He is also a softy who will always help those who need a little more.

I am looking forward to what the next book has in store for us.
